Alstom extends anti-bribery certification to MEA region

DUBAI, June 10, 2019

Global technology giant Alstom said it has obtained local certification for its countries of operation in the Middle East and Africa (MEA) region, following an audit campaign carried out from September to December 2018, at its sites in France, Turkey and Morocco.

The audits, conducted by Afnor Certification, focused on the verification of the systematic
implementation and application of Alstom's anti-bribery system, according to the standard
ISO 37001, and in particular its Ethics and Compliance policy - the Group's Code of Ethics issued
to all its employees since 2001 - and the various instructions relating to existing anticorruption procedures and numerous associated training tools, said a statement from Alstom.

This MEA certification comes for Alstom after it became the first French company to obtain the AFAQ ISO 37001 certification for France and Europe in 2017, it stated.

It means that Alstom is now certified to the standard in every territory in which it operates, said the statement.

The international standard ISO 37001, introduced in October 2016, advocates a series of
measures to help organisations of all sizes, both private and public, to prevent, detect and
tackle bribery through the implementation of an anti-bribery management system, it added.

“We are very pleased to obtain this new certification in the MEA region, demonstrating our
capacity to prevent the corruption risk by setting a preventive and regulatory compliance tool," remarked Didier Pfleger, the senior vice-president for MEA region.

"To commit to this approach is a strategic challenge for a better enterprise management risk.
In addition to its strategic dimension, the ISO 37001 certification is also a competitive
advantage: this standard will be perceived as a positive criteria for our customers, partners
and stakeholders and for their trust in their collaboration with Alstom," he added.-TradeArabia News Service
